研究概览
简要总结
This study will aims to determine the maximum tolerated dose of CGC-11047 when used in individual combinations with gemcitabine, or docetaxel, or bevacizumab, or erlotinib or cisplatin or 5-flurouracil or sunitinib in one of 7 treatment arms. The dose of CGC-11047 will be escalated until the maximum tolerated dose is established.
详细描述
This study will use a dose escalation design to determine the MTD of CGC-11047 when used in individual combinations with gemcitabine, or docetaxel, or bevacizumab, or erlotinib or cisplatin or 5-flurouracil or sunitinib in one of 7 treatment arms. The dose of CGC-11047 will be escalated in cohorts of 3 patients and dose escalation can proceed in each treatment group independent of dose escalation in the other treatment groups. CGC-11047 will be administered IV over 60 minutes and the doses of gemcitabine, docetaxel, bevacizumab, cisplatin, 5-flurouracil or sunitinib will remain fixed according to their respective product labeling.

入选标准
- •non-hematological advanced solid tumor malignancy or lymphoma where no curative therapy exists in which monotherapy with gemcitabine or docetaxel or bevacizumab or erlotinib or cisplatin, or 5-flurouracil or sunitinib would otherwise be warranted.
- •measurable disease based on radiographic evaluation or elevated tumor markers.
- •ECOG - 0 or 1 (KPS >70).
- •Life expectancy > 3 months.
排除标准
- •chemotherapy within 21 days or radiotherapy within 4 weeks prior to entering the study
- •known active brain metastases or leptomeningeal carcinomatosis.
- •history of a myocardial infarction within the prior 6 months or, hospitalizations for congestive heart failure within the prior 6 months, or active treatment for uncontrolled cardiac arrhythmias
- •clinically significant gastrointestinal tract hemorrhage, requiring transfusion therapy, within the prior 3 months.

结局指标
主要结局
Maximum Tolerated Dose (MTD)
时间窗: End of Study
The MTD was defined as the dose below which one-third of at least 6 patients (2/6) experienced a dose limiting toxicity (DLT). DLTs had to occur during cycle 1 of treatment and had to be considered related to PG-11047: 1. Any nonhematologic toxicity \> Grade 3 lasting \> 3 days 2. Grade 4 thrombocytopenia 3. Grade 4 Anemia on the next scheduled dosing day 4. Grade 4 Neutropenia (lasting \> than 5 days 5. Any febrile neutropenia (Grade 3 or 4)) 6. Inability to receive all scheduled doses of PG-11047 during the first dosing cycle due to drug related toxicity
